Introduction to Face Recognition Technology:
Face recognition technology has been rapidly advancing and integrating into various sectors, including security systems, access control, and personal identification. Guangdong, a province in southern China known for its technological innovation and development, has been at the forefront of implementing this technology through its gate face recognition platform. This platform aims to streamline processes and enhance security measures in various environments such as airports, train stations, and public spaces.
Applications of the Guangdong Gate Face Recognition Platform:
The Guangdong gate face recognition platform is designed to be versatile and has found applications in multiple areas. One of its primary uses is in enhancing public security by identifying individuals in real-time, which aids in tracking down criminals and maintaining law and order. Additionally, the platform is used for access control in residential and commercial buildings, ensuring that only authorized personnel can enter sensitive areas.
Benefits of Implementing Face Recognition:
Implementing a face recognition platform in Guangdong offers numerous benefits. Firstly, it significantly improves the efficiency of security checks, reducing waiting times for individuals and allowing for faster processing of crowds in busy areas. Secondly, the technology provides a higher level of security, as it is difficult to spoof or bypass a system that relies on biometric data. Thirdly, it offers convenience to users, as they can access various services without the need for physical tokens or cards.
Challenges and Ethical Considerations:
While the Guangdong gate face recognition platform offers many advantages, it also faces challenges and ethical considerations. Privacy concerns are paramount, as the collection and storage of facial data can potentially be misused or lead to breaches. To address these concerns, it is crucial to establish strict data protection regulations and ensure transparency in how the data is used and protected.
Technological Advancements and Future Prospects:
The face recognition technology used in the Guangdong platform is continuously being improved to increase its accuracy and reduce the occurrence of false positives. With advancements in artificial intelligence and machine learning, the platform is expected to become more sophisticated, capable of recognizing faces even when they are partially obscured or in low-light conditions.
Integration with Other Security Measures:
For optimal security, the Guangdong gate face recognition platform is often integrated with other security measures such as fingerprint scanning, iris recognition, and RFID technology. This multi-layered approach ensures that even if one system fails or is compromised, there are backup systems in place to maintain security.
